Form 4: AMSC Director Sells Shares After Option Exercise

Sentiment:

Insider Transaction Report


An American Superconductor Corporation director exercised stock options and subsequently sold the acquired shares for tax and estate planning.

Summary

  • Director Arthur H. House exercised 9,703 stock options at $6.8 per share on August 6, 2025.
  • Following the exercise, he sold all 9,703 shares of common stock at $50.9205 per share on August 8, 2025.
  • The sale was conducted for tax and estate planning purposes.
  • After these transactions, Arthur H. House directly holds 48,663 shares of American Superconductor Corporation common stock.
  • The stock option was granted under the Amended and Restated 2007 Director Stock Plan and became fully vested and exercisable on September 20, 2018.
